Study On The Legal Issues Of Long-term Care Insurance For The Elderly In China

As China enters the aging society,how to alleviate the social pressure of increasing population aging and the increasing number of disabled elderly is a question worthy of study.The research on the legal issues of long-term care insurance for the elderly,as new type of insurance,is still in the pilot stage in China.Scholars actively participate in the research,which is conducive to solving various problems in the pilot insurance.Throughout the academic research,the literature from the legal perspective is still very limited.Therefore,it is necessary to analyze the legal relationship and legal problems in the long-term care insurance of the elderly from the legal perspective,and this is also the value of this study.This paper reviews the development process of long-term care insurance for the elderly in China from the perspectives of commercial insurance and social insurance,and summarizes the insurers and insurants in the pilot areas,using the methods of literature research and empirical research,and with the help of commercial insurance and social insurance.Fund raising is different from the characteristics of traditional insurance.The research shows that the laws and regulations of the long-term care insurance for the elderly have not been issued in our country,the relationship between the insurance and the related insurance is not clear,the financial support of the government is insufficient and the supervision is weak.The author thinks that in order to protect the rights and interests of the disabled elderly,the relevant legal system should be formulated from the angle of legislation,the relationship between the types of insurance and the responsibility of the government in view of the above-mentioned legal problems.
